设置和报告

This position is located in the Leadership Support Section (LSS), Office of the Director for Coordination and Shared Services/Departments of Political and Peacebuilding Affairs and Peace Operations. It encompasses sub-functional specialties such as staff development and career support, recruitment and placement, administration of entitlements, human resources planning. The Human Resources Officer reports to the P5-level Section Chief.

LSS is responsible for monitoring the leadership landscape, identifying leadership requirements and recording senior leadership appointments for Peace Operations and Special Political Missions to improve senior-level vacancy management, succession planning, and supporting the selection process of potential candidates for senior leadership positions in UN field missions.

工作内容

Within delegated authority, the Human Resources Officer will manage leadership support initiatives and be responsible for the following duties:

General
•Provides advice and support to managers and staff on human resources related matters.
•Prepares special reports and participates and/or leads special human resources project.
•Keeps abreast of developments in various areas of human resources.

Recruitment and placement
•Identifies upcoming vacancies in coordination with client offices.
•Support the selection and assessment processes pertaining to specific vacancies for senior leadership positions;
•Support other initiatives designed to support quality of leadership in the field
•Arranges and conducts interviews to select candidates.

Administration of entitlements
•Provides advice on interpretation and application of policies, regulations and rules. Reviews and provides advice on exceptions to policies, regulation and rules.
•Administers and provides advice on salary and related benefits, travel, and social security entitlements.
•Reviews policies and procedures and recommends changes as required.

Staff development and career support
•Identifies and analyzes field leadership development and career support needs and designs programmes to meet identified needs. Prepares monitoring reports on senior leadership in the field development and career support programmes.
•Manages initiatives such as the Leadership Partnering Initiative and special projects related to leadership supports.
•Provides advice on mobility and career development to field leadership.
•Support the designs, planning and monitoring of induction orientation programme and briefing to newly appointed senior leaders.
•Provides performance management advice to staff and management. Assesses training needs, identifies, designs and delivers training programmes to senior leadership in the field.

Other duties
•Advises and counsels staff in respect of rights, responsibilities, code of conduct and difficulties associated with work and entitlements.
•Assists in preparing policy papers, position papers and briefing notes on issues related to examinations and tests.

Work implies frequent interaction with the following:
Senior leadership in the field
Staff at large
Applicants
Staff within work unit;
Human Resources Officers/Administrative Officers/Executive Officers in the Secretariat including the field missions
Counterparts in other UN agencies.

Results Expected: Applies expertise with respect to the full range of human resources management issues of the Department/Unit. Uses initiative to resolve problems and identifies exceptions. Adheres to applicable UN guidelines, policies and procedures while undertaking these duties.

专业要求

Advanced university degree (Master’s degree or equivalent) in human resources management, business or public administration, social sciences, international - political affairs, education or related area. A first-level university degree in combination with two additional years of qualifying experience may be accepted in lieu of the advanced university degree.

工作经验

A minimum of five years of progressively responsible experience in human resources management, administration or related area is required.
Experience in developing and managing donor funded projects is desirable.
Experience in database administration, management and development is desirable
Experience in project performance and budget report writing and data analysis is desirable
Experience in managing leadership support initiatives is desirable.

语言要求

English and French are the working languages of the United Nations Secretariat. For this position, fluency in English (written and oral) is required. Knowledge of another UN official language is an advantage.

联合国方面的考虑

According to article 101, paragraph 3, of the Charter of the United Nations, the paramount consideration in the employment of the staff is the necessity of securing the highest standards of efficiency, competence, and integrity. Candidates will not be considered for employment with the United Nations if they have committed violations of international human rights law, violations of international humanitarian law, sexual exploitation, sexual abuse, or sexual harassment, or if there are reasonable grounds to believe that they have been involved in the commission of any of these acts. The term “sexual exploitation” means any actual or attempted abuse of a position of vulnerability, differential power, or trust, for sexual purposes, including, but not limited to, profiting monetarily, socially or politically from the sexual exploitation of another. The term “sexual abuse” means the actual or threatened physical intrusion of a sexual nature, whether by force or under unequal or coercive conditions. The term “sexual harassment” means any unwelcome conduct of a sexual nature that might reasonably be expected or be perceived to cause offence or humiliation, when such conduct interferes with work, is made a condition of employment or creates an intimidating, hostile or offensive work environment, and when the gravity of the conduct warrants the termination of the perpetrator’s working relationship. Candidates who have committed crimes other than minor traffic offences may not be considered for employment.
